Important Notes
- In the event of a medical emergency, you must notify AGA Emergencyl Assistance (toll free 1-800-995-1662 or worldwide collect 416-340-0049) within 24 hours of admission to a hospital and before any surgery is performed.
- Limits on Coverage
If you fail to do so without reasonable cause, then Allianz Global Assistance will pay 80% of the claim payable.. You will be responsible for the remaining 20% of the claim payable. You will be responsible for any expenses that are not payable by the insurer.- It is a condition precedent to liability under your policy that at the time of application, you are in good health and know of no reason to seek medical attention.
